Dr. Ferdous Ahmed joined as an Assistant Professor of the College of Agricultural Sciences at IUBAT in 2018.
He worked as an Assistant Professor (Adjunct) in the School of Environmental Science & Management at Independent University in 2017-2018. He received his BSc and MSc degrees in Botany from the University of Rajshahi, Bangladesh and his PhD and Post Doc Fellow Research in Environment Science and Management from the University of Malaya, Malaysia in 2016.
He received a Brightsparks Scholarship for his PhD studies in Malaysia. He has four years’ work experience as a research associate at the University of Malaya, Malaysia from 2011-2015. His area of specialization is climate change adaptation & mitigation policy, agricultural sustainability, waste management, water pollution & control, environmental management. He has published 17 research articles in different journals.
